  • Patent number: 10646422
    Abstract: The present invention provides an oral care composition comprising: (a) a first composition comprising a silica abrasive and a first zinc compound selected from zinc citrate, zinc chloride, zinc acetate, zinc lactate, zinc salicylate, zinc sulfate, and zinc nitrate; and (b) a second composition comprising a calcium carbonate abrasive; wherein the first composition and/or the second composition further comprises a second zinc compound selected from zinc oxide, zinc carbonate and zinc tartrate; and wherein the oral care composition optionally further comprises from 0.1 to 1.75 weight % of a tartar control agent, based on the total weight of the oral care composition.
    Type: Grant
    Filed: February 25, 2019
    Date of Patent: May 12, 2020
    Assignee: Colgate-Palmolive Company
    Inventors: Ravi Subramanyam, Suzanne Jogun, Mahmoud Hassan, Navin Lewis, Xiao Yi Huang, Shao Peng Xu

  • Patent number: 9655838
    Abstract: The invention provides antibacterial combinations of essential oils comprising bisabolol and one or more essential oils selected from citral, carvacrol, oregano extract, and rosemary, or comprising carvacrol and one or more essential oils selected from bisabolol, thymol, and rosemary, together with compositions, e.g., oral care compositions, comprising these combinations, and uses therefore.
    Type: Grant
    Filed: June 18, 2013
    Date of Patent: May 23, 2017
    Assignee: Colgate-Palmolive Company
    Inventors: Michael Prencipe, Shashank Potnis, Steven Fisher, Navin Lewis, Gary Tambs
  • Patent number: 9562254
    Abstract: Procedures are provided to evaluate the effectiveness of slow-acting antibacterial agents such as metal salts on reduction of bacterial oral biofilm. In the modified process, the exposure time of the agent is increased from the usual 3 minutes to 7-15 minutes, e.g., about 10 minutes, and the duration increased to 5-12 days, e.g., about 8 days instead of the conventional 3 days.
    Type: Grant
    Filed: March 19, 2013
    Date of Patent: February 7, 2017
    Assignee: Colgate-Palmolive Company
    Inventors: Shashank Potnis, Navin Lewis

  • Publication number: 20160000667
    Abstract: Described herein are toothpastes comprising a first dentifrice comprising a calcium carbonate abrasive and a second dentifrice comprising a zinc ion source in a gel base, wherein the second dentifrice is entrained as a stripe in the first dentifrice, as well as products comprising the toothpaste and methods of making and using the same.
    Type: Application
    Filed: March 19, 2013
    Publication date: January 7, 2016
    Applicant: Colgate-Palmolive Company
    Inventors: Shashank Potnis, Ravi Subramanyam, Navin Lewis
